  • Patent number: 6029997
    Abstract: An airbag structure allowing less amount of air to be entered into the front part of the airbag when the airbag inflates. The airbag structure has a membrane which reduces the inflow of air expanded rapidly by high pressure gas in the airbag when the airbag inflates by an impact due to a collision or other sudden accident during driving. Thus, the airbag structure provides an effect of preventing the passengers from being suffocated or being injured by expanding air pressure of the airbag.

  • Patent number: 5818422
    Abstract: A mouse for a computer having a longitudinal slot formed in a side wall of the mouse body through which the mouse cable passes to the computer. The guide slot is notched along one edge with rounded grooves for removably receiving a connector of the mouse cable and thereby selectively adjusting the connected position of the cable at the side wall of the mouse in accordance with the size and configuration of the hand of a user. A pointer in the form of an arrow extends forwardly at the front of the mouse to enable the mouse to precisely follow an original which is to be copied on a screen of the computer.

  • Patent number: 5548662
    Abstract: Edge extracting method and apparatus using a neural network performing a function of diffusing an excitation. The method and apparatus continuously detect a variety of intensity changes of an image via a function having a variety of frequency characteristics. An edge of a fixed object is detected from images continuously input, and an edge of a moving object is selectively detected from the images. The edge extracting apparatus includes a first neural network which receives an image signal. The first neural network derives a Gaussian function representing the regularity of an excitatory response and an inhibitory response to a spot excitation of the image signal. The apparatus also includes a second neural network which detects edges of an image represented by the image signal by convolving the Gaussian function and the image signal.
